No. Hydrofluoric acid is aqueous hydrogen fluoride (dissolved in water). Hydrogen fluoride will form hydrofluoric acid when it comes in contact with water.
Hydrogen fluoride refers to the compound consisting of hydrogen and fluorine while hydrofluoric acid is the aqueous solution of hydrogen fluoride in water. Hydrogen fluoride can exist in both gaseous and liquid forms, whereas hydrofluoric acid is only liquid. Hydrofluoric acid is a weak acid that can cause severe burns, while hydrogen fluoride itself is a colorless gas or liquid with a distinctively sharp odor.
